Product Purpose

What an Energy-Efficient Thermal Shock Chamber Must Deliver

Thermal shock reveals failures caused by unequal expansion and contraction: solder-joint cracking, package delamination, seal leakage, coating separation, connector movement and intermittent electrical faults. A useful chamber must create the required specimen transition without sacrificing recovery, uniformity or repeatability merely to reduce electricity consumption.

Elektronik und Halbleiter

Screen components, assemblies, PCBs, connectors and solder joints for damage produced by repeated rapid temperature transitions.

Automotive and Aerospace Parts

Evaluate sensors, control modules, housings, seals and material interfaces against an application-specific shock profile.

Materials and Assemblies

Observe cracking, deformation, adhesion loss and dimensional change in polymers, composites, coatings and bonded structures.

Thermal shock is not ordinary temperature cycling. Shock methods emphasize rapid transfer between stabilized environments and specimen recovery. A single-zone temperature chamber may produce a slower air ramp and a different stress mechanism.

Useful Purchasing Metrics

Compare kWh per completed cycle, average active demand, peak electrical demand, cooling-water or facility-chiller load, recovery time and annual operating hours. Lower nameplate kW does not guarantee lower energy use if the chamber takes longer to recover or cannot support the specified load.

Configuration Input

Information DERUI Needs Before Selection

Specimen

Dimensions, quantity, mass, material, heat capacity, power dissipation, cable connections and allowable movement.

Shock Profile

Hot/cold temperatures, dwell, transfer limit, recovery criterion, cycle count and specimen measurements.

Facility

Voltage/frequency, available current, ambient temperature, ventilation, water supply, drainage and permitted heat rejection.

Efficiency Target

Operating hours, electricity cost, comparison baseline and whether the goal is lower kWh, lower peak demand, reduced cooling water or all three.

Häufig gestellte Fragen

Energy-Efficient Thermal Shock Chamber FAQs

What is an energy-efficient thermal shock test chamber?

It is a thermal shock system designed to deliver the required transfer, recovery and temperature performance while reducing electricity and facility demand through capacity control, insulation, zone isolation and cycle-aware operation.

How should energy savings be verified?

Measure total kWh using the same cycle, specimen load, room condition, cooling method and measurement boundary as the comparison chamber. Publish the test conditions with any claimed percentage.

Is rated power the same as actual energy consumption?

No. Rated power is a capacity or maximum-demand figure. Energy consumption depends on time, controller duty, load, setpoints, ambient conditions and system efficiency.

What is the difference between two-zone and three-zone thermal shock?

A two-zone design normally transfers the specimen between stabilized hot and cold spaces. A three-zone design commonly keeps the specimen stationary and switches hot, cold and sometimes ambient airflow. Confirm the method's transfer and specimen requirements.

Can a standard temperature chamber replace a thermal shock chamber?

Only if the test method allows its achieved specimen transition. A conventional chamber's air ramp is usually slower than transfer between preconditioned zones and may create a different stress.

Which standards are relevant?

IEC 60068-2-14 is a key change-of-temperature reference. Semiconductor and microelectronic tests may use JESD22-A106 or MIL-STD-883 procedures. The correct method depends on the product and customer requirement.

Does a faster transfer guarantee a valid test?

No. Transfer time is only one requirement. Hot/cold exposure conditions, loaded recovery, dwell, uniformity and specimen measurements must also satisfy the procedure.

What data should be included in a quotation request?

Send the standard and edition, specimen details, temperature profile, transfer and recovery requirements, cycles, monitoring, utilities and the energy-comparison target.

Modell DR-H203-50
Temperaturschockbereich (Hochtemperatur: +60℃~+150℃; Niedertemperatur: 0℃~-40℃; 0℃~-55℃)
Heizzeit (Wärmespeicherbereich) RT~180℃≤35min
Kühlzeit (Kältespeicherbereich) RT~-55℃≤60min
Temperaturwiederherstellungs- und Stabilisationszeit 5min
Temperaturumwandlungszeit 2-10S
Innen- und Außenboxenmaterialien Außenbox: Rostfreies, behandelte kaltgewalzte Stahlblechemaille Innenbox: SUS304# Edelstahlblech
Isolationsmaterial Brandschutz- und hochfestes PU-Polyurethanschaumisolationsmaterial + ultrafeines Glasfaser
System P.I.D+SSR+Mikrechner-Balancetemperaturregelsystem
Kühlsystem Halbhektromischer Doppelstufenkompressor (wassergekühlt)/voll hermetischer Doppelstufenkompressor (luftgekühlt)
Sicherheitsvorrichtung Nicht-Sicherungsschalter, Hoch- und Niederdruckschutzschalter für den Kompressor, Überstromschutz, Überhitzungsschutz, Hochdruckschutzschalter für das Kältemittel, Fehleralarmsystem
Zubehör Sichtfenster (Spezialoption), zwei verstellbare Regale nach oben und unten, Netzteil-Testloch, Rollen, Nivellierungsbügel
Stromversorgung AC380V50HZ/60HZ 3∮
Controller 7-Zoll/10-Zoll LCD-Touchscreen-Controller, Anzeige in Chinesisch/Englisch
Kompressor Französisch “Taylor”, Deutsch “Bitzer”/“Bock”
